Q

what is important to remember about lithium and sodium levels?

A

If sodium levels are low, lithium will not be excreted so it increases risk of toxicity

17
Q

how often should lithium levels be monitored?

A

every 2-3 days at start of therapy then every 3-6 months

18
Q

which drugs interact with lithium?

A

diuretics, NSAIDS, anticholinergic drugs (because it causes urinary hesitancy)
